Arkansans Offered Online Property Tax Payments at www.accessArkansas.org as October 10th Filing Deadline Nears.


Business Editors/High-Tech Writers

LITTLE ROCK, Ark.--(BUSINESS WIRE)--Oct. 3, 2003

The new service gives many Arkansas taxpayers the ability to pay their taxes 24 hours a day and seven days a week from the convenience of their homes.

The online property tax payment system is available through the end of the current property tax collection period on October October: see month.  10. The online property tax payment system is featured on the state of Arkansas' web site at www.accessArkansas.org as well as on participating county web sites.

Similar services are also being developed for Boone, Cleburne, and Sebastian counties. Eventually, citizens in all 75 Arkansas counties will be able to take advantage of online property tax payments.

Paying property taxes online in Arkansas takes less than five minutes, and users can print out a confirmation of their payment immediately. Visa, MasterCard, or Discover credit cards are accepted through the accessArkansas secure payment server. In addition, citizens can pay with eChecks, which is a secure method of debiting funds electronically from a checking account.

This new service was built and managed through a partnership between the county tax collector offices and the Information Network of Arkansas, which manages the official state website at www.accessArkansas.org.
